What is the story?
First seen as a short story published in 1816 by E.T.A Hoffmann, The Nutcracker was adapted by Tchaikovsky and choreographer Marcus Petipa for the stage in 1892 and went on to receive its North American premiere back in 1944 with the San Francisco Ballet. Since then, it has become a quintessential family event, with productions numbering in the 100s from ballet companies all over the country from Thanksgiving to Christmas Eve!
